Damn, that is waaay hot J.

When are you gonna drop it for real. As I said before, the drop is going to help more than the 45's. Remember, the tire is a little wider as well (255mm as opposed to 245mm).

That means 40% of 255mm equals sidewall.

Sidewall 110 mm (4.3'') as opposed to 102 mm (4'')
Tire diameter 677 mm (26.7'') as opposed to 661 mm (26'')
